Course structure

• Foundations of Early Math Development
• Assessment and Diagnostic Tools for Early Math Skills
• Evidence-Based Intervention Strategies for Numeracy
• Differentiated Instruction for Diverse Learners
• Building Number Sense and Mathematical Fluency
• Integrating Play and Hands-On Activities in Math Learning
• Collaborative Approaches with Families and Educators
• Progress Monitoring and Data-Driven Decision Making
• Addressing Math Anxiety and Building Confidence in Young Learners
• Technology and Digital Tools for Early Math Intervention

Career path

Early Math Intervention Specialist: Focuses on developing numeracy skills in young learners, addressing gaps in foundational math knowledge.

Numeracy Development Consultant: Works with schools and educational institutions to implement effective math intervention strategies.

Math Curriculum Designer: Creates tailored math programs to support early learners with diverse needs.

Educational Data Analyst: Analyzes student performance data to refine intervention techniques and improve outcomes.
